Course Content

• LGBTQ+ Youth Inclusion Policies: Foundations and Legal Frameworks
• Understanding LGBTQ+ Identities and Terminology (gender identity, sexual orientation, intersectionality)
• Creating Safe and Inclusive School Environments (bullying prevention, anti-discrimination)
• LGBTQ+ Youth Mental Health and Wellbeing (suicide prevention, support services)
• Developing Inclusive Curricula and Pedagogies (LGBTQ+ history, representation)
• Working with Families and Communities (communication, allyship)
• Addressing Gender-Based Violence and Harassment (prevention, intervention)
• Policy Implementation and Evaluation (data collection, monitoring)
• Advocacy and Social Justice (activism, community engagement)

Career path

Career Role Description
LGBTQ+ Inclusion Specialist (Primary: LGBTQ+, Inclusion; Secondary: Policy, Training) Develops and implements LGBTQ+-inclusive policies and training programs within organizations. High demand due to increasing focus on workplace diversity and equality.
Diversity, Equity & Inclusion (DE&I) Manager (Primary: DE&I, Diversity; Secondary: LGBTQ+, Policy) Leads and manages all aspects of a company's DE&I strategy, including creating and championing policies that support LGBTQ+ employees. Strong leadership and policy skills are essential.
LGBTQ+ Youth Support Worker (Primary: LGBTQ+, Youth; Secondary: Support, Wellbeing) Provides direct support to LGBTQ+ youth, navigating challenges and ensuring access to resources. Empathy, strong communication, and a passion for working with young people are key.
Equality and Human Rights Officer (Primary: Equality, Human Rights; Secondary: LGBTQ+, Policy) Ensures compliance with equality legislation and promotes a culture of inclusivity within an organization, including for LGBTQ+ individuals. Legal knowledge and advocacy skills are crucial.
